Are you looking to optimize your file storage capabilities using Amazon Web Services (AWS)? Look no further than for FSx AWS. This managed file storage service offers high-performance file systems that are fully compatible with Windows and Lustre, making it a versatile solution for a wide range of applications. In this article, we will explore the key features and benefits of FSx for AWS, as well as provide insights into how you can leverage this service to enhance your cloud storage infrastructure.
What is FSx for AWS?
FSx for AWS is a fully managed file storage service that provides scalable and highly available file systems for use with Amazon EC2 instances. With FSx, you can easily create file systems that are accessible from multiple EC2 instances, allowing you to share files and data across your applications seamlessly. FSx supports two types of file systems: FSx for Windows File Server and FSx for Lustre.
FSx for Windows File Server is built on Windows Server, offering compatibility with Windows applications and features such as access control lists (ACLs) and encryption at rest. On the other hand, FSx for Lustre is designed for high-performance computing workloads, providing sub-millisecond latencies and throughput up to hundreds of gigabytes per second.
Key Features of FSx for AWS
- Fully Managed Service: With FSx for AWS, you don’t have to worry about managing the underlying infrastructure or performing routine maintenance tasks. AWS takes care of all the heavy lifting, allowing you to focus on your core business activities.
- High Performance: Whether you need low latencies for real-time applications or high throughput for data-intensive workloads, FSx has you covered. With SSD-based storage and advanced caching mechanisms, FSx delivers the performance you need to meet your application requirements.
- Scalability: As your storage requirements grow, FSx can scale seamlessly to accommodate your needs. You can easily increase the capacity of your file systems without any downtime or performance impact, ensuring that your applications always have access to the resources they require.
- Data Protection: FSx for AWS offers built-in data protection features such as automated backups and multi-AZ deployments. You can create snapshots of your file systems at regular intervals and restore them whenever needed, helping you protect your data against accidental deletions or corruptions.
- Integration with AWS Services: FSx integrates seamlessly with other AWS services such as Amazon S3, Amazon CloudWatch, and AWS Identity and Access Management (IAM). This allows you to leverage the full power of the AWS ecosystem to build robust and scalable solutions.
Benefits of Using FSx for AWS
- Cost-Effective: By using FSx for AWS, you can avoid upfront investments in hardware and reduce operational costs associated with managing on-premises file storage solutions. With pay-as-you-go pricing and no long-term commitments, FSx offers a cost-effective way to scale your storage infrastructure.
- Easy Deployment: Setting up file systems with FSx is quick and straightforward, thanks to its intuitive management console and APIs. You can create new file systems in minutes and start using them immediately without any complex configurations or setup procedures.
- Improved Performance: With its high-performance architecture, FSx enables you to achieve faster data access times and higher throughput rates compared to traditional file storage solutions. This can lead to improved application performance and user experience across your organization.
- Enhanced Security: FSx for AWS provides robust security features such as encryption at rest, network isolation, and access controls to help you secure your data against unauthorized access or breaches. You can also integrate with AWS Key Management Service (KMS) for additional encryption options.
- Reliability and Availability: With built-in redundancy across multiple availability zones (AZs), FSx ensures high availability and durability for your file systems. In the event of a hardware failure or AZ outage, your data remains safe and accessible without any disruption to your operations.
Use Cases for FSx for AWS
- Enterprise Applications: Many organizations use FSx for AWS to store shared files and data used by enterprise applications such as CRM systems, ERP software, and collaboration platforms. By centralizing their data on FSx, companies can improve collaboration among teams and ensure consistent access across their applications.
- Media Workflows: Media companies often rely on FSx for Lustre to support video editing workflows, content rendering processes, and media asset management systems. The high throughput capabilities of Lustre make it ideal for handling large files and streaming data in real time.
- High-Performance Computing (HPC): Research institutions, academic labs, and engineering firms leverage FSx for Lustre to run complex simulations, analyze massive datasets, and perform scientific computations at scale. The parallel file system architecture of Lustre enables these organizations to achieve optimal performance for their HPC workloads.
- Backup and Archive Storage: Businesses looking to store backup copies of their critical data or archive historical information can use FSx for Windows File Server as a reliable storage solution. By taking advantage of automated backups and snapshot capabilities, organizations can protect their data assets effectively while minimizing storage costs.
FSx for AWS offers a powerful set of features and benefits that make it an attractive choice for organizations seeking scalable and high-performance file storage solutions in the cloud. Whether you need a Windows-compatible file system or a Lustre-based solution optimized for HPC workloads, FSx has the flexibility to meet your unique requirements.
By leveraging the managed services provided by AWS through FSx, you can streamline your storage infrastructure management, improve application performance, enhance data security, and ensure high availability across your IT environment. Consider integrating FSx into your cloud architecture today to unlock new possibilities for storing and accessing your critical business data with ease.